Im installing my 15" brembos soon and want to make sure I have all the NEEDED parts. I have the calipers, pads, and rotors. Do I need different dust shields when doing this swap?

The 15" Shelby brakes have tiny dust shields that cover the tie rod and protect it from heat. Some people don't install them. I did. See picture below.
